English » Arabic

Translations for „exoskeleton“ in the English » Arabic Dictionary (Go to Arabic » English)

exoskeleton <an exoskeleton; exoskeletons> N ZOOL

exoskeleton ZOOL

exoskeleton

Look up "exoskeleton" in other languages


Choose your language Deutsch | English | Español | Français | Italiano | Polski